Call to Worship from Luke 1:46-55

Our worship is a song of praise:
Our souls magnify the Holy One!
Our worship is a song of joy:
Our spirits rejoice in God our savior!
Our worship is a song of thanksgiving:
The Mighty One has done great things for us.
Our worship is a song of the ages:
God’s mercy is for those who fear God from generation to generation.
Our worship is a song of justice:
God has brought down the powerful from their thrones, and lifted up the lowly.
Our worship is a song of hope:
God has filled the hungry with good things.
Let our worship and our lives be a holy song to God.

Candle-Lighting Liturgy from Luke 1:46-55

For the lowly and the hungry, the grieving and the suffering,
We light this candle of joy.
Because of the mighty acts of God,
Our souls magnify the Holy one.
Because of the new life we know is growing within us and around us,
Our spirits rejoice in God our savior.
Let us sing to God a mighty song of praise:
Holy is God’s name.
Remembering the promise God made to our ancestors,
We light this candle of joy.

Benediction from 1 Thessalonians 5:16-24

In the blessed week ahead:
May you rejoice always.
Let every breath be prayer.
Welcome the Spirit.
Listen to the prophets.
Hold fast to all that is good.
May you know that you are held–spirit, soul, and body–
In the deepest peace of God.
